Learning Objective

I can describe the roles of different immune cells in fighting infection.

  • 1

    The innate defense system is the body's first line of defense, which includes physical barriers like skin and mucous membranes.

  • 2

    Phagocytes, such as neutrophils and macrophages, are cells that ingest and destroy pathogens through a process called phagocytosis.

  • 3

    Natural killer cells target and kill infected or cancerous cells by inducing apoptosis, which is programmed cell death.
